Understanding the Success Rates of IVF: Factors That Influence Your Chances

IVF is a popular fertility treatment that has helped many couples conceives. However, success rates for IVF vary widely depending on a variety of factors. In this blog post, we will discuss the factors that influence your chances of success with IVF treatment in Indore.


Age


Age is one of the most significant factors that influence the success of IVF. Women under 35 have the highest success rates, with an average of 41% of IVF cycles resulting in a live birth. However, success rates decline as women age. For women over 40, the success rates drop to around 11%.


Reproductive History


The success of IVF is also influenced by your reproductive history. Women who have had successful pregnancies in the past are more likely to have success with IVF than women who have never been pregnant before. Women who have had multiple miscarriages or failed IVF cycles may have lower success rates.


Cause of Infertility


The cause of infertility also plays a role in IVF success rates. IVF is most successful for women who have infertility due to ovulation problems or male factor infertility. Women who have tubal infertility or endometriosis may have lower success rates.


Number of Embryos Transferred


The number of embryos transferred during IVF can also influence success rates. While transferring multiple embryos may increase the chances of pregnancy, it also increases the risk of multiple pregnancies. The number of embryos transferred will depend on your age, reproductive history, and other factors.


IVF Clinic


The success rates of IVF also vary between clinics. The quality of the clinic's lab, the experience of the staff, and the clinic's protocols can all impact success rates. When choosing an IVF clinic, it is essential to research their success rates and reputation.


Lifestyle Factors


Lifestyle factors, such as smoking, alcohol consumption, and body weight, can also impact IVF success rates. Smoking can decrease fertility and increase the risk of pregnancy complications. Excessive alcohol consumption can also impact fertility and increase the risk of miscarriage. Being overweight or underweight can also impact fertility and IVF success rates.
